/ :2June 9, 2015Cindy Bladey, ChiefRules, Announcements and Directives Branch (RADB)Office of Administration, Mail Stop: OWFN-12-H08 U.S. Nuclear Regulatory Commission Washington, DC 20555-0001 Re: SHINE MEDICAL RADIOISOTOPE PRODUCTION FACILITYDocket No. 50-608Thank you for providing notice of the revision to the referenced project.
The Peoria Tribe ofIndians of Oklahoma is unaware of any documentation directly linking Indian Religious Sites tothe newly proposed project location.
There appear to be no objects of cultural significance orartifacts linked to our tribe located on or near the project location.
The Peoria Tribe of Indians of Oklahoma is unaware of items covered under NAGPRA (NativeAmerican Graves Protection and Repatriation Act) to be associated with the proposed project site.These items include:
funerary or sacred objects; objects of cultural patrimony; or ancestral humanremains.The Peoria Tribe has no objection at this time to the proposed SHINE Medical Radioisotope Production Facility.
If, however, at any time items are discovered which fall under the protection of NAGPRA, the Peoria Tribe requests immediate notification and consultation.
In addition state,local and tribal authorities should be advised as to the findings and construction halted untilconsultation with all concerned parties has occurred.
